GLUT
Glucose transporter
GLUTs (Glucose transporters ) are proteins comprising 12 membrane-spanning regions. GLUTs transport glucose across the plasma membrane by means of a facilitated diffusion mechanism.
GLUT1 (SLC2A1), a uniporter protein, facilitates the transport of glucose across the plasma membranes of mammalian cells. GLUT2 (SLC2A2) is a transmembrane carrier protein that enables protein facilitated glucose movement across cell membranes. GLUT3 (SLC2A3), mainly present in the brain, has high affinity for glucose. GLUT3 facilitates the transport of glucose across the plasma membranes of mammalian cells. GLUT4 (SLC2A4) is found in the heart, skeletal muscle, adipose tissue, and brain. GLUT4 is an insulin-responsive glucose transporter.

Rhoifolin (Standard)
0 ImagesRhoifolin (Standard) is the analytical standard of Rhoifolin. This product is intended for research and analytical applications. Rhoifolin is a flavone glycoside can be isolated from Rhus succedanea. Rhoifolin has anti-diabetic effect acting through enhanced adiponectin secretion, tyrosine phosphorylation of insulin receptor-β and glucose transporter 4 (GLUT 4) translocation. Rhoifolin has an anti-inflammatory action via multi-level regulation of inflammatory mediators. Rhoifolin ameliorates titanium particle-stimulated osteolysis and attenuates osteoclastogenesis via RANKL-induced NF-κB and MAPK pathways. Rhoifolin also has cytotoxic activity against different cancer cell lines. -

Hydrangeic acid
0 ImagesHydrangeic acid is an orally effective stilbene-type glycolipid metabolism regulator that lowers blood glucose and lipids. It can be isolated from processed leaves of Hydrangea macrophylla var. thunbergii. Hydrangeic acid is associated with glycolipid metabolism and insulin sensitivity regulation. Hydrangeic acid does not directly activate PPARγ or PPARα, but instead upregulates the mRNA expression of adiponectin, PPARγ2, GLUT4, and fatty acid-binding protein aP2, and downregulates TNF-α mRNA expression, promoting adipogenesis, glucose uptake, and GLUT4 translocation in 3T3-L1 cells. Simultaneously, Hydrangeic acid inhibits inflammatory factor-induced NO production, exerting activity in improving insulin resistance. Hydrangeic acid can be used in research related to type 2 diabetes and does not cause liver weight gain as a side effect. -
